Marseille agree to sign Diarra, bag Nkoulou

PARIS, June 29 (Reuters) - Olympique Marseille have agreed a deal with Girondins Bordeaux to sign France midfielder Alou Diarra, the south coast Ligue 1 club said in a statement on Wednesday.
Recruiting the 29-year-old, who has 34 caps, was a priority for Marseille coach Didier Deschamps as he looks to shore up his midfield with Lucho Gonzalez poised to leave.
Monaco defender Nicolas Nkoulou earlier signed for Marseille on a four-year deal following his side’s relegation.
His new club, who lost the French title to Lille last season, needed cover after Nigeira international Taye Taiwo left for AC Milan and Argentine Gabriel Heinze also departed.
Deschamps’ side have already recruited Morgan Amalfitano and Jeremy Morel from Lorient during the close season. (Writing by Mark Meadows, editing by Alan Baldwin and Ken Ferris)
